(1992)"Rage Against the Machine" is the original demo tape by
Los Angeles alternative rock bandRage Against the Machine , released in December 1991. The 12-track tape was recorded atSunbirth Studio inLos Angeles ,California after drummerBrad Wilk joined the band, but before they had played their first live show.cite book | last = Taylor | first = Steve | title = A to X of Alternative Music | publisher = Continuum International Publishing Group | pages = p.205 | year = 2006 | isbn = 0826482171 ] When the band began performing live shows they sold the tape for $5, and sold around 5,000 copies. [Malkin, John. Sounds of freedom : musicians on spirituality & social change. Page 94. Berkeley, Calif. : Parallax Press, ©2005. ISBN 1888375477. oclc|57625671] The band were signed to arecord deal withEpic Records on the strength of the demo's success shortly afterwards.Most of the songs on the demo tape were included on the band's eponymous debut album, with only five songs being left out; "Darkness of Greed", "Clear the Lane", "Mindsets a Threat", "Autologic" and "Narrows". Two of these were eventually included as B-sides, with the remaining three songs never seeing an official release.cite web | last = Woodlief | first = Mark | title = Rage Against the Machine | work =
Trouser Press | url = http://www.trouserpress.com/entry.php?a=rage_against_the_machine | accessdate = 2007-01-07] Some of the tracks on the demo are almost identical to the versions that appear in the debut album, whereas others have noticeable differences; the tempo ofTake the Power Back " on the demo for example is much slower and has a different final verse. The record was notable for the first appearance of the song "Bullet in the Head " which became a hit when reissued as a single later in the year after being transferred intact from the demo to the album.cite web |url=http://www.allmusic.com/cg/amg.dll?p=amg&searchlink=RAGE|AGAINST|THE|MACHINE&sql=11:kpfpxqw5ldje~T1 |title=Rage Against the Machine > Biography |accessdate=2008-08-02 |last=Ankeny |first=Jason |work=Allmusic.com |publisher=AMG]The artwork features images from a newspaper's
stockmarket section with a single match taped to the inlay card. As with all the bands later recordings, the statement "no samples, keyboards or synthesizers used in the making of this record" can be found on the cover, and the band also refer to themselves as "Guilty Parties" as they did in each subsequent original studio album.
